Sailings resume
The Isle of Man seems to have escaped the worst of Storm Aileen, the first named storm of the year.
There is some localised flooding on the Mountain Road after heavy rain overnight.
Strong winds have led to some branches and general debris on roads, yet there are no major reported problems.
Sailings from the Island have resumed as scheduled after being cancelled last night due to severe gales.
Newspapers will be delivered an hour later today (Wednesday), however, by plane.
They'll be in shops a little later than usual, due to the Ben-my-Chree cancelled sailing to Heysham last night.
